diff options
author | Azul <azul@riseup.net> | 2016-07-02 13:16:35 +0200 |
---|---|---|
committer | Azul <azul@riseup.net> | 2016-07-02 13:26:43 +0200 |
commit | e81c1a8cf274a13903be00c74c975c0cb2c20995 (patch) | |
tree | 5da2e0711420fde574d1091dcbdfcccaddf52256 /lib/nickserver/hkp/client.rb | |
parent | fb2d7e6f8f1fceefbc8964d34369a867eb8f25bb (diff) |
refactor: turn EmailAddress into a class, cleanup
Diffstat (limited to 'lib/nickserver/hkp/client.rb')
-rw-r--r-- | lib/nickserver/hkp/client.rb |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/lib/nickserver/hkp/client.rb b/lib/nickserver/hkp/client.rb index d9a9b48..1fbe7a2 100644 --- a/lib/nickserver/hkp/client.rb +++ b/lib/nickserver/hkp/client.rb @@ -21,7 +21,7 @@ module Nickserver; module Hkp # used to fetch an array of KeyInfo objects that match the given email # def get_key_infos_by_email(email, &block) - get op: 'vindex', search: email, fingerprint: 'on' + get op: 'vindex', search: email.to_s, fingerprint: 'on' end # @@ -38,7 +38,8 @@ module Nickserver; module Hkp def get(query) # in practice, exact=on seems to have no effect query = {exact: 'on', options: 'mr'}.merge query - adapter.get Config.hkp_url, query: query + response = adapter.get Config.hkp_url, query: query + return response end end end; end |